What are the suvat equations and how would you apply them to a question ?

the four suvat equations are:s=ut+0.5at2v2=u2+2asv=u+ats=0.5(u+v)ts=displacement u=initial velocity v=final velocity a=acceleration t=time for most suvat equations you will be given 3 of the 5 quantities and will have to find out the 4th quantity. Normally students are caught out by worded questions so be careful when the question says the object starts at rest u=0 the object is free falling a=9.81 and other things like that.
